Dear Access to Information Team,

Thank you for the response.

The Permit includes the condition that “All waste storage must be indoors, on a concrete surface with sealed drainage”. That appeared to suggest that NRW took the view that waste wood needed to be kept within the building rather than it being a mere suggestion by the operator.

Please let me have all material held by NRW that deals with health and other risks that might arise from the storage of waste wood, including chipped waste wood, whether stored within or without a building. Please also supply all material held by NRW that sets out the requirements to be considered and/or imposed to ameliorate all risks identified.

For clarity I should add that unless such documentation relates specifically to the storage of wood on the Barry docks, I am requesting documentation that generically deals with the matters raised above.
